Aspects Influencing the Cost of Private Psychiatry
The cost of private psychiatric services can vary extensively based on numerous factors. Understanding these aspects can help potential clients make informed decisions concerning their mental health care.
Secret Factors That Affect Cost
Area
The geographical area where the psychiatrist practices can impact prices. Significant cities and wealthy neighborhoods usually have greater costs than rural locations.
Experience and Qualifications
Psychiatrists with substantial training, specialized certifications, or an enduring credibility often charge higher costs compared to newer practitioners.
Type of Services Provided
The nature of the psychiatric services (e.g., preliminary assessment, continuous therapy, medication management) can affect expenses. Complex evaluations and treatments tend to be more expensive.
Duration of Sessions
Common sessions range from 30 to 60 minutes. Longer sessions or extended treatments will sustain higher charges.
Insurance Coverage
If the psychiatrist accepts insurance coverage, the patient's out-of-pocket expenses might differ considerably depending upon their insurance coverage plan. Those without insurance will bear the full cost of services.
Setting
Whether the psychiatrist runs in a private practice, a clinic, or a medical facility can also affect charges.General Cost Estimates
While the costs can change based upon the above aspects, here is a general introduction of what patients might expect when seeking private psychiatric care:
Service TypeEstimated Cost per SessionPreliminary Consultation₤ 200 - ₤ 500Follow-up Therapy Sessions₤ 100 - ₤ 300Medication Management Sessions₤ 100 - ₤ 250Psychological Testing/Assessment₤ 300 - ₤ 700Group Therapy Sessions₤ 30 - ₤ 100Extra Costs to Consider

What insurance coverage strategies do private psychiatrists usually accept?
Private psychiatrists may accept a variety of insurance strategies, however this varies significantly based upon private online psychiatrist practices. Clients are encouraged to call the psychiatrist's office to confirm accepted plans and clarify protection specifics.
2. Exist moving scale alternatives offered for payment?
Some private psychiatrists offer moving scale charges based upon earnings, making services more accessible to individuals facing monetary constraints. It's advisable for clients to ask about this alternative.
3. The length of time is a common psychiatric session?
Sessions usually last between 30 to 60 minutes, but the period can depend upon the specific needs of the patient and the complexity of the concerns being dealt with.
4. Are there any extra costs included?
Yes, aside from session costs, clients may incur costs for prescriptions, lab work, and additional screening or therapy, depending upon their unique scenario.
5. What should I do if I can't afford private psychiatric services?
Options consist of looking for psychiatrists who provide sliding scale fees, exploring neighborhood mental health centers, or going over monetary interest in possible psychiatrists who may offer alternative plans.
